我真遇到过那种心里发慌的瞬间:明明在TP钱包里买了币,订单也显示“已完成”,可资产页就是不涨、也不显示具体金额。刚开始我以为是钱包坏了,后来才发现这事儿往往不是“币没到账”,而是“钱怎么被系统看见”。我把常见原因按机制拆开聊聊,你对照一下应该能找到入口。
先说最底层:**UTXO模型带来的“余额显不全”**。如果你买的是基于UTXO体系的币(比如部分比特币生态资产),它不是账户余额那种一条线走到底,而是“输出账本”。钱包需要把你地址相关的UTXO索引出来,再根据可花性与确认状态汇总金额。如果索引没同步、或者你刚收到但UTXO尚未被钱包正确识别,就会出现“看得到交易、看不到金额”的情况。
第二类是**数字资产展示逻辑**:TP钱包的资产页通常依赖代币元数据(如合约地址、decimals、符号映射)以及网络返回的数据。你可能买的是新合约代币/小众代币,或者交易走的是聚合器地址。若代币信息缓存未刷新、或代币合约返回异常,界面就可能只显示“存在”,不展示精确数值。

第三点很多人忽略:**防尾随攻击/隐私策略**会影响“你能看见什么”。某些隐私转账会让同一资产在链上分成多段、或者通过混币/拆分机制增强隐私。钱包为了避免地址关联推断,可能选择更保守的归并方式,导致金额展示延迟或仅显示“零钱包级别”的汇总。
再来是**交易/区块同步与索引器问题**。钱包不是直接“算链上”,它往往请求网络服务或索引器来查询余额与代币转账。遇到网络拥堵、索引器慢、RPC延迟,你会看到交易已提交但资产页未立即更新。
最后聊一个更“未来支付平台”的视角:未来支付强调跨链、跨协议的统一体验,但这也意味着展示层更复杂。比如资产可能被映射到不同链上https://www.colossusaicg.com ,状态、或通过路由合约在中间态停留。若钱包没有触发相应的状态刷新,你就会误以为“金额没到”。
还有个关键:**合约备份/代币兼容性**。在一些生态里,代币合约可能升级或存在代理合约、备份合约。钱包若只认识旧合约地址,可能导致余额查询命中不到最新合约账本,表现为金额不显示或显示为0但交易记录却有。
我个人建议按顺序排查:先点交易详情看确认数;再刷新资产页并等待索引完成;检查是否是UTXO类资产或隐私拆分;确认代币合约与decimals是否匹配;必要时导入/切换网络或刷新节点;最后再看是否为代理/备份合约导致的识别失败。

说到底,这不是“TP钱包拿走了钱”,更像是系统在不同层级上对你“看见”的速度和方式不一致。你把线索串起来,就会发现答案往往藏在模型与展示机制里。你也可以把你买的币种、链、交易哈希发我,我帮你一起定位是哪一层出了延迟。
评论
小巷晚风
我遇到过,订单已完成但金额不更新,后来发现是索引器慢了,等十几分钟就好了,交易详情里确认数已经够了。
Pixel猫猫
UTXO那类的资产真容易‘看不全’,我以为不到账,结果只是UTXO输出没被钱包汇总出来,刷新/重开钱包就正常。
阿尔法1998
隐私转账/拆分会让钱包归并更保守,所以金额显示延后或分段显示,这点之前完全没想到。
MingWei
代币decimals不匹配时也会不显示精确数值,我遇到小众币就是这样,得重新识别代币信息。
晨雾电台
代理合约或备份合约识别不到,资产页就像‘空的’,但链上确实有转入。切对合约/刷新资产列表后才显示。
Luna酱
我觉得别只盯资产页,先看交易哈希和区块确认;RPC慢的时候就是会出现‘完成但不显示’的错觉。